This Victorian-style bed and breakfast is a nice escape from the busy pace of everyday life in San Antonio. Brackenridge House is just minutes from the River Walk in the historic King William District. Its current owners bought the home in 1995 and have transformed it into a quaint, quiet place for you to enjoy your stay in San Antonio. Rooms are appointed with king- and queen-size beds, claw-foot tubs, private telephones, coffeemakers, mini refrigerators, hairdryers, irons and ironing boards, and microwaves. All rooms have private baths. The Brackenridge House is a member of the Professional Association of Innkeepers International, Historic Accommodations of Texas and the San Antonio Bed and Breakfast Association.
